免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

ktv开发微信小程序

一、微信小程序的介绍

微信小程序是一种专门为微信用户提供的轻应用,能够在微信内部直接打开使用。小程序对于用户而言,不需要下载安装,同时小程序还具备轻便、快速、体验好等特点。

微信小程序的开发采用前端框架技术进行开发,支持JavaScript、CSS、HTML5等技术,开发周期相对较短,功能相对简单,主要面向传统的PC端、微信网页版、Android应用和IOS应用所不适用的场景。

二、微信小程序开发的流程

1. 需求分析

在微信小程序开发前,需要对于产品功能及需求进行大致分析,确定开发方向与需求。

2. 技术选型

在技术选型方面,一般采用类React框架的WePY,WePY针对小程序开发需求进行了优化,同时也借鉴了Vue等框架的特点。

3. 设计方案

在小程序设计方案中,需要将需求进行拆分,设计出符合实际的页面以及交互体验。

4. 界面设计

在界面设计方面,需要依据需求与设计方案进行UI的设计,目的是将数据在Web端进行展示或者交互。

5. 开发测试

在微信小程序开发前,需要进行自测、测试人员进行测试、测试,测试完成后按照微信小程序规范进行上线前的审核,最后才能够正式上线。

三、KTV开发微信小程序原理

在KTV开发微信小程序方面,主要采用了移动开发技术的一些设计理念,其中主要包括以下方面:

1. 页面跳转

小程序界面采用组件式开发,每一个页面都对应组件,可以直接使用修改后动态渲染。

2. 用户状态管理

由于微信小程序不能使用Cookies,无法于服务端进行状态存储,因此在小程序中主要采用了Authorization Code的方式进行处理,从而在小程序访问时保持着一定的安全性。

3. SDK功能接口调用

微信SDK提供了一些数据接口,可以实现对于微信的通信、用户信息存储等工作的处理。

4. 数据库存储

微信小程序采用类似SQL等关系型数据库存储数据,在小程序后台对于数据进行管理、修改、查询等操作。

四、小结

综上所述,曾经,KTV的基础功能仅仅是KTV房号的展示、歌曲搜索、娱乐互动等方面,但是在微信小程序的横空出世下,KTV业务越来越趋向于多方面的深度开发,如预定、周边游推荐等,在KTV小程序的背后,部分人将对于了微信小程序的认知与运用放大。


相关知识:
百度小程序开发的优势有哪些
百度小程序是百度推出的一种轻量级移动应用开发框架,它具有一些独特的优势。接下来,我将为您详细介绍百度小程序开发的优势。1. 跨平台支持:百度小程序可以在多个平台上运行,包括iOS、Android、百度App、微信等。开发者只需编写一套代码,即可在不同的平台
2023-08-23
百度小程序开发工具模板
百度小程序开发工具模板是用于创建和开发百度小程序的工具。它为开发者提供了一套模板,包含了基本的目录结构、文件和代码示例,帮助开发者快速创建并搭建小程序的框架。百度小程序开发工具模板的原理是通过使用百度小程序开发工具,结合模板中提供的文件和代码示例,完成小程
2023-08-23
鞍山本地小程序制作开发找哪家
在现代这个互联网时代,移动互联网成为了人们生活的不可或缺的一部分。智能手机应用程序的开发越来越受到关注。其中,小程序开发愈发成为了各个行业企业发展不可或缺的一部分。鞍山是中国辽宁省的一个城市,该市有广泛的商业和技术环境,以及人口众多。随着科技进步,鞍山市的
2023-08-09
安徽果蔬小程序开发工具有哪些
目前,安徽果蔬行业的小程序开发工具有很多。本篇文章将介绍其中几款广泛使用的小程序开发工具及其原理。一、微信开发者工具微信开发者工具是一款专为微信官方支持的小程序开发而打造的集开发调试、代码上传、实时预览、微信支付、微信登录等多种功能于一身的小程序开发工具。
2023-08-09
安卓直播小程序开发方案
安卓直播小程序是一种基于安卓操作系统的轻量级应用程序,它可以通过网络实现直播功能。它主要通过摄像头和麦克风采集实时视频和音频数据,然后使用网络技术传输到远端服务器,再由服务器转发到观看直播的客户端。下面将介绍安卓直播小程序开发方案。一、开发工具和环境为了开
2023-08-09
vscode微信小程序开发提示插件
Visual Studio Code 是一款十分受开发者欢迎的IDE,也有许多使用微信小程序开发的开发者喜欢在 VSCODE 中编写代码。这时我们就可以借助适用于微信小程序开发的提示插件来提升开发效率。本文将简要介绍如何在 VS CODE 中使用微信小程序
2023-08-09
qt能不能开发微信小程序
Qt 是一个跨平台的 C++ GUI 库,支持包括 Windows、Mac OS X、Linux、iOS 和 Android 在内的多个平台,提供多种程序设计范式支持,包括:对象模型、信号槽机制、模板和迭代器等。微信小程序是一种基于微信内置浏览器运行的 W
2023-08-09
python小程序如何开发
Python是一种高级编程语言,具有易读易写、简洁明了、扩展性强等特点。Python应用广泛,尤其是在Web应用开发、数据处理和科学计算等方面,具有重要的地位和应用价值。本文将介绍如何使用Python开发小程序,包括开发环境和基本开发流程。一、开发环境Py
2023-08-09
node
微信小程序是一种类似于应用的程序,用户可以不需要下载或安装,直接在微信内使用。Node.js是一款优秀的JavaScript语言运行环境,它能够让开发人员利用JavaScript的能力开发服务器端应用程序。在微信小程序的开发过程中,可以使用Node.js的
2023-08-09
h5商城和开发小程序哪个好
h5商城与小程序是两种不同的网站开发形式,任何一种开发方式都有其自身的利弊。接下来,我将从原理和详细介绍两个方面来分析这个问题。一、原理1. H5商城H5商城是一种基于HTML5、CSS和JavaScript技术的Web应用开发。H5商城的基本原理是,在服
2023-08-09
开发微信小程序开发工具
微信小程序是一个轻量级的应用程序,通过微信平台进行发布和分发,无需下载安装即可使用。开发微信小程序需要使用微信小程序开发工具,该工具是为了方便开发者进行小程序开发而推出的工具。下面来详细介绍一下微信小程序开发工具及其原理。一、工具介绍微信小程序开发工具是一
2023-05-26
吉林小程序开发工具
吉林小程序开发工具是一款专为小程序开发者提供的开发工具,主要用于帮助开发者进行小程序的制作和测试。本文将介绍吉林小程序开发工具的原理和详细功能。一、原理吉林小程序开发工具的开发和运作依赖于以下三个主要部分:1. 前端展示层:开发者使用吉林小程序开发工具编写
2023-05-22